Buckle Up, Buttercup: It Depends...A Lot
If you're looking for a straight answer, well, you're fresh out of luck. Here's the thing: the cost of health insurance in Michigan is about as unique as a Vernor's ginger ale (love it or hate it). There's a whole bunch of factors that can make your premium price jump higher than a pastie at the state fair.
- Age: Let's face it, the older you are, the more likely you are to need that magic health potion. Insurance companies know this, so expect your rates to climb as the birthday candles pile up.
- Health Status: Being a picture of perfect health? Great! That might mean a lower premium. Got a pre-existing condition? The insurance company might raise an eyebrow (and the price).
- Location: Metro Detroit? Rural paradise in the Upper Peninsula? Believe it or not, where you live in Michigan can affect the cost of your plan.
- Plan Type: Bronze, Silver, Gold – it's not a game show, it's health insurance plans! Each has different coverage levels and, you guessed it, different price tags.
The magic number we keep hearing is around $497 per month for a 40-year-old with a Silver plan. But remember, that's just an average. You could be paying more, or you could snag a deal that's better than a pasty on sale!
Decoding the Decoder Ring: Where to Find the Real Price
Alright, alright, so we can't give you the exact price, but we can point you in the right direction, intrepid health insurance explorer!
- The Marketplace: This government-run website (https://www.healthcare.gov/) lets you compare plans and see if you qualify for financial assistance. Like finding a four-leaf clover in a field of Vernor's bottles, this could be your lucky break!
- Insurance Companies: Head to their websites or call them up for quotes. It might take some time, but you might unearth a hidden gem of a plan.
- Benefits at Work: Do you have a job with a generous benefits package? Check with your HR department – they might offer health insurance that's, dare we say, affordable?
Remember: Don't be afraid to shop around and compare plans! Just because you used the same dentist since you were a kid doesn't mean you have to stick with the same insurance company forever.
FAQ: Your Burning Health Insurance Questions Answered (Kinda)
- How to find the cheapest health insurance in Michigan? There's no magic bullet, but check the Marketplace, compare plans, and consider your health needs.
- How do I know which plan is right for me? Think about your health situation, how often you use the doctor, and what kind of coverage you need.
- How can I save money on health insurance? Look for plans with high deductibles (you pay more upfront before insurance kicks in), stay healthy (so you don't need to use your plan as much!), and see if you qualify for financial assistance.
- How do I enroll in a health insurance plan? The Marketplace is a great place to start, or you can contact an insurance company directly.
- How long will it take to find the perfect plan? It depends on how much you enjoy comparing things (like, say, different varieties of pasties). But don't rush – take your time and find a plan that fits your needs and budget.
